Red Guards

Paramilitary volunteer formations that emerged during the Russian Revolution of 1917, composed mainly of workers and peasants, supporting Bolshevik forces and involved in key revolutionary activities.

Factory Workers' Militias

Armed groups formed by industrial laborers, often for self-defense or promoting workers' rights during labor disputes.

Bolsheviks

The Bolsheviks were a faction within the Russian socialist movement that led the October Revolution in 1917, establishing the Soviet state.

Soviets

Elected councils that were formed by workers and soldiers in Russia, notably during the Revolution of 1917, leading to the formation of the Soviet Union.
